MAN CHARGED AFTER ANTRIM STABBING Police in the north have charged a 27-year-old man with attempted murder following a stabbing in Antrim Town. The victim was stabbed at a house in Rathmore Gardens yesterday. He's in a stable condition at the Royal Victoria Hospital in Belfast. The man will appear at Belfast Magistrates Court tomorrow morning.
